This Toy Box Packaging for a Doll Doubles as a Lamp

As part of a challenge to create a toy box packaging design that was also sustainable, Michelle Mckeon developed this unique package that can also be turned into a lamp after its contents are emptied.

The doll box design adopts a retro-style, a simple shape and does away with plastic. The toy doll on the inside of the box is protected with folding panels that also serve as a playset when removed from the box. Once all of the contends of the box have been removed, the perforated surface of the box can be transformed into a lampshade. With her design, Mckeon estimates that 78% of the package is used effectively. In addition to this, the box is printed on biodegradable fiber form, which helps cut down on waste.
